Output 68036f76bc2406e7021c9708e2b93e18b6e52b04c60fa0e989d805ee940cf6e6:0

value
162690
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9a8a4def46e4a9a87d49689c097e31e84492f072 OP_EQUALVERIFY OP_CHECKSIG
address
1F68k6wApgJK2RikyMXgYgYH4JvBrKrYex
transaction
68036f76bc2406e7021c9708e2b93e18b6e52b04c60fa0e989d805ee940cf6e6
spent
true